St. Petersburg is about to get even more vibrant with the introduction of audio tours that celebrate the city’s renowned cafés. This innovative approach allows visitors and locals alike to dive deep into the stories and histories behind these beloved establishments, making for a memorable exploration of the city’s rich café culture.

Discovering Café Culture ☕️

These audio tours are designed to enhance the experience of strolling through the streets of St. Petersburg. Each tour will guide participants through various neighborhoods, highlighting historical anecdotes and cultural significance tied to each café.

Imagine sipping your coffee while listening to tales of famous writers and artists who once frequented these spots. For instance, the legendary Café Singer, located near the iconic Church of the Savior on Spilled Blood, was a favorite haunt of the poet Anna Akhmatova and the novelist Fyodor Dostoevsky. The audio tour will recount stories of their visits, adding layers of meaning to your coffee experience.

The tours will not only provide context but also offer insider tips on what to order and the best times to visit.

  • Engaging Narratives: Each café has its own unique story, from its founding to its role in the local community. For example, Café Pyshechnaya, famous for its doughnuts, has been a staple since the Soviet era, serving locals and tourists alike.
  • Local Insights: Get recommendations on must-try dishes and drinks that reflect the café’s character. Whether it’s a traditional Russian tea or a modern twist on a classic pastry, these insights will enhance your visit.

The Impact of Audio Tours 🎧

The introduction of these audio tours is a game-changer for both tourists and residents. They provide a flexible way to explore the city, allowing individuals to set their own pace while soaking in the atmosphere.

Moreover, this initiative supports local businesses by encouraging visitors to discover lesser-known cafés alongside the popular ones. As you wander through the streets, you might stumble upon a hidden gem that you wouldn’t have found otherwise. For example, the quaint Café Zinger, tucked away in a small alley, offers a cozy atmosphere and a selection of homemade pastries that are often overlooked.

According to recent statistics, the café culture in St. Petersburg has seen a resurgence, with over 1,500 cafés operating in the city as of 2023. This growth reflects a broader trend in urban areas where cafés serve as community hubs, fostering social interaction and cultural exchange.
